Well we celebrated the Victoria Day Long Weekend over the last three days up here in Canada. This was our traditional weekend where many of our friends take our trailers out for the first time of the year and make sure nothing has broke over winter. Incelebration we made some last minute fatties.
They were all a mixture of store bought hot italian pork sausage meat and hot moose sausage meat combined to make the outer shell. They were all stuffed with diced bacon, chicken, thinly slicesd cervalet sausage, cheddar cheese and feta cheese. All the makings of a last minute, stores are closed, go-through-your-fridge fatty.
